The Society for Machinery Failure Prevention Technology is a non-profit organization based in Dresher, Pennsylvania, dedicated to advancing the knowledge and practices related to machinery reliability and failure prevention. Situated at 715 Twining Road, the organization serves as a hub for professionals and industries focused on maintaining and improving mechanical equipment performance. Its primary mission revolves around fostering collaboration, education, and research to reduce the incidence of machinery failures, thereby enhancing operational efficiency and safety.
Operating within the technical and industrial sectors, the organization provides resources, networking opportunities, and educational programs tailored to engineers, technicians, and maintenance personnel. Through workshops, conferences, and publications, it disseminates crucial information on the latest methodologies, diagnostic tools, and preventive measures aimed at machinery upkeep. This facilitates a deeper understanding of failure mechanisms and promotes best practices across various industries, including manufacturing, energy, and transportation.
